vant icon indicating copy to clipboard operation
vant copied to clipboard

van-field在自适应高度时,同时添加max-height属性,在超出限高再输入中文时,内容总是滚动到顶部。

Open hls-33 opened this issue 9 months ago • 2 comments

重现链接

https://codesandbox.io/p/devbox/hls-33-z7l9gy?layout=%257B%2522sidebarPanel%2522%253A%2522EXPLORER%2522%252C%2522rootPanelGroup%2522%253A%257B%2522direction%2522%253A%2522horizontal%2522%252C%2522contentType%2522%253A%2522UNKNOWN%2522%252C%2522type%2522%253A%2522PANEL_GROUP%2522%252C%2522id%2522%253A%2522ROOT_LAYOUT%2522%252C%2522panels%2522%253A%255B%257B%2522type%2522%253A%2522PANEL_GROUP%2522%252C%2522contentType%2522%253A%2522UNKNOWN%2522%252C%2522direction%2522%253A%2522vertical%2522%252C%2522id%2522%253A%2522clw4seowg00073b6ix0z38zv8%2522%252C%2522sizes%2522%253A%255B70%252C30%255D%252C%2522panels%2522%253A%255B%257B%2522type%2522%253A%2522PANEL_GROUP%2522%252C%2522contentType%2522%253A%2522EDITOR%2522%252C%2522direction%2522%253A%2522horizontal%2522%252C%2522id%2522%253A%2522EDITOR%2522%252C%2522panels%2522%253A%255B%257B%2522type%2522%253A%2522PANEL%2522%252C%2522contentType%2522%253A%2522EDITOR%2522%252C%2522id%2522%253A%2522clw4seowg00023b6i61l9ivas%2522%257D%255D%257D%252C%257B%2522type%2522%253A%2522PANEL_GROUP%2522%252C%2522contentType%2522%253A%2522SHELLS%2522%252C%2522direction%2522%253A%2522horizontal%2522%252C%2522id%2522%253A%2522SHELLS%2522%252C%2522panels%2522%253A%255B%257B%2522type%2522%253A%2522PANEL%2522%252C%2522contentType%2522%253A%2522SHELLS%2522%252C%2522id%2522%253A%2522clw4seowg00043b6inxepjeam%2522%257D%255D%252C%2522sizes%2522%253A%255B100%255D%257D%255D%257D%252C%257B%2522type%2522%253A%2522PANEL_GROUP%2522%252C%2522contentType%2522%253A%2522DEVTOOLS%2522%252C%2522direction%2522%253A%2522vertical%2522%252C%2522id%2522%253A%2522DEVTOOLS%2522%252C%2522panels%2522%253A%255B%257B%2522type%2522%253A%2522PANEL%2522%252C%2522contentType%2522%253A%2522DEVTOOLS%2522%252C%2522id%2522%253A%2522clw4seowg00063b6i4ebwhp9b%2522%257D%255D%252C%2522sizes%2522%253A%255B100%255D%257D%255D%252C%2522sizes%2522%253A%255B50%252C50%255D%257D%252C%2522tabbedPanels%2522%253A%257B%2522clw4seowg00023b6i61l9ivas%2522%253A%257B%2522tabs%2522%253A%255B%257B%2522id%2522%253A%2522clw4seowg00013b6i3o5rt33p%2522%252C%2522mode%2522%253A%2522permanent%2522%252C%2522type%2522%253A%2522FILE%2522%252C%2522filepath%2522%253A%2522%252FREADME.md%2522%257D%255D%252C%2522id%2522%253A%2522clw4seowg00023b6i61l9ivas%2522%252C%2522activeTabId%2522%253A%2522clw4seowg00013b6i3o5rt33p%2522%257D%252C%2522clw4seowg00063b6i4ebwhp9b%2522%253A%257B%2522id%2522%253A%2522clw4seowg00063b6i4ebwhp9b%2522%252C%2522activeTabId%2522%253A%2522clw4st4hg012v3b6ifhyt5un5%2522%252C%2522tabs%2522%253A%255B%257B%2522type%2522%253A%2522UNASSIGNED_PORT%2522%252C%2522port%2522%253A8080%252C%2522id%2522%253A%2522clw4st4hg012v3b6ifhyt5un5%2522%252C%2522mode%2522%253A%2522permanent%2522%252C%2522path%2522%253A%2522%252F%2522%257D%255D%257D%252C%2522clw4seowg00043b6inxepjeam%2522%253A%257B%2522id%2522%253A%2522clw4seowg00043b6inxepjeam%2522%252C%2522activeTabId%2522%253A%2522clw4ss6iv010t3b6ijzxgd5dw%2522%252C%2522tabs%2522%253A%255B%257B%2522id%2522%253A%2522clw4ss6iv010t3b6ijzxgd5dw%2522%252C%2522mode%2522%253A%2522permanent%2522%252C%2522type%2522%253A%2522TERMINAL%2522%252C%2522shellId%2522%253A%2522clw4ss6r6001idhhueuot6m1n%2522%257D%255D%257D%257D%252C%2522showDevtools%2522%253Atrue%252C%2522showShells%2522%253Atrue%252C%2522showSidebar%2522%253Atrue%252C%2522sidebarPanelSize%2522%253A15%257D

Vant 版本

4.1.0

描述一下你遇到的问题。

van-field在自适应高度时,同时添加max-height属性,在web端macos系统上,在超出限高再输入中文时,内容总是滚动到顶部。 <van-field class="massage-input max-h-293" ref="inputField" v-model="inputMassage" rows="1" autosize type="textarea" placeholder="请输入消息" > </van-field>

重现步骤

1.给van-field设置rows="1",autosize和max-height; 2.在输入超出限高 内容滚动时 输入中文; 3.会出现内容回滚到顶部效果;

设备/浏览器

web端/macos/Chrome

hls-33 avatar May 11 '24 10:05 hls-33